Abstract
The article discusses the features of state family policy in Ukraine and analyzed existing national documents in this area. Substantiated the need to improve the legal regulatory framework in the field of family policy. The author concludes that the state family policy should be reoriented with family problems at promoting family well-being. The task of the state - to create conditions for the implementation of family social functions related to the care and education of children, the formation of personality, caring for disabled parents. In this approach, the family and the state are partners mutually share risks and responsibilities for the welfare of a single family, and the state as a whole. Happy family are interested in preserving the economic, political, social, demographic stability of the state is less than that of the well-being and social and economic stability of Ukrainian families. A key factor in optimizing the state family policy should be the promotion of the society and the priority of family values and responsible parenthood
